Motorists warned about road closure in Witpoortjie

Motorists should make use of alternative routes

 

Motorists planning to drive down South Road, Lindhaven, are advised to use alternative routes, as part of the road has been closed for repairs.

According to the councillor for Ward 71, René Benjamin, the Johannesburg Roads Agency (JRA) has been working with engineers to repair the bridge. “Because of the recent heavy rainfall and hail, the damage to the bridge has worsened and JRA decided that repairs had to be done immediately as the bridge poses a danger to motorists,” she said.

She added that the section between Poplar and Hazel Street will be closed from today, 11 October, as a safety measure in order for JRA to start repairs. “Residents are advised to use Hazel Street through Lindhaven to get to Progress Road or back to Poplar Street. Alternatively, they can also use Rothchild Street to get from South Road to Progress Road,” René said.

She concluded by saying, “The section of the road will remain closed until repairs have been completed and JRA gives the go-ahead that it is safe to use again.

We apologise for the short notice and any inconvenience caused, but our residents’ safety is our main concern.”
